Spontaneously broken flavor symmetry involving the binary tetrahedral group $T^{'}$ relates parameters in the standard model. In one example the CP violating Pontecorvo-Maki-Nakagawa-Sakata phase $δ_{PMNS}$ and atmospheric mixing angle $θ_{23}$ of neutrinos are related to the Cabibbo mixing angle $Θ_C$ for quarks. A second formula relates a ratio of neutrino mass eigenvalues to the Cabibbo angle.
